In this episode of Leading Visionaries, host Anjel B. Hartwell interviews Andy Grant, the "King of Authenticity," who bravely dismantled his own emotional walls, transforming from a youth shrouded in depression and suicidal thoughts to a beacon of hope and a leading voice in redefining masculinity.
Discover how a simple question – "what if real men felt?" – sparked a movement with his award-winning "Real Men Feel" podcast, creating a space where vulnerability isn't weakness, but a superpower.
This episode shows the courage it takes to feel, the power of authentic connection, and the revolutionary potential of a world where joyful men are not an anomaly, but the norm.
What You Will Learn
The increasing willingness of men to explore their emotions and seek deeper meaning.
The importance of challenging limiting beliefs and the fear of failure for personal growth and taking action.
Andy's perspective on the relationship between personal/spiritual growth and financial well-being.
The profound value of authentic connections and community, exemplified by the impact of the "Real Men Feel" podcast.
The understanding that joy is a fundamental right for men and should not be seen as incompatible with masculinity.
Insights into the different ways men and women experience and express emotions.
That one's thoughts are not necessarily the truth and the importance of challenging them to overcome fears and pursue new possibilities.
